Fabco-Air FRA Rack-and-Pinion Rotary Actuator

The Fabco-Air FRA16X180 is a FRA Series rotary actuator. The source product description identifies this family as a compact rack-and-pinion rotary design with a mechanism intended to minimize backlash.

The source description lists magnetic pistons as standard and describes the rotary family as easily interchangeable with popular competing products.

FRA Rotary Actuator Function

Pneumatic pressure moves the internal piston and rack, which drives the pinion to create rotary output. This arrangement provides compact angular motion for machine automation.
